Frost Free

Frost Free fridge freezers have an internal mechanism that stops the build-up of ice in the freezer. This allows you to save time and effort as you don't have to defrost the freezer by hand every day. Frost-free freezers also consume less energy than older models with manual defrosting.

Frost Free refrigerators with an automatic defrost routinely heat the evaporator coil over short periods of time to melt any frost that has accumulated. They can be programmed to run several times a day or every day depending on the instructions of the manufacturer. Foods can warm slightly during the cycle, however this is not a major problem.

If your refrigerator has an auto defrost function and you've noticed a change in the speed at which quickly it is cooling it could be a sign of a fault with the appliance. In this case you should call the manufacturer to investigate further.

Another benefit of a Frost Free freezer is that you can keep more food items in your freezer without worrying about losing any due to the accumulation of ice. The ice that forms in a freezer without this technology is composed of air-borne moisture and could cause your frozen food items to dry out over time which will reduce the quality of your food.

Auto Defrost

Auto defrost freezers feature an active cooling system that blocks ice from forming on the walls of the freezer. This allows them to perform more efficiently than manual defrost freezers. They can be expensive and require lots of maintenance. They also use more energy than manual defrost systems.

Freezers equipped with this feature have a timer that operates at regular intervals throughout the day, removing any ice that has accumulated on the evaporator coils in the inner freezer compartment. A hose then releases the water into a drip pan located at the bottom of the freezer in which it evaporates and is re-used.

It is obvious that a freezer that is frost-free offers a variety of advantages. It saves you much time and effort since you do not need to defrost it manually. In addition the freezer will be able to keep its chilling temperature at all times. This is an ideal choice for companies that require their samples cold at all times, such as research and labs.

Manually defrosting a refrigerator is a lengthy and messy task. The process usually involves disconnecting the unit, removing everything from it and pulling off large chunks of frost to accelerate the melting process. The freezer needs to be plugged in again and defrosted regularly. If you have a frost-free freezer it is not an issue as it will automatically defrost at set intervals.

Freezer Temperature Controls

To ensure the preservation of food, refrigerators and freezers must be maintained at a certain temperature. The FDA recommends that refrigerator temperatures be kept below 40 degrees and freezers be below 18 degrees to limit bacteria growth and prevent spoilage.

To ensure that your freezer and fridge at the ideal temperature, your american style fridge freezer retro needs to be able to adjust its cooling settings. This can be done using a thermostat or digital controls, which are typically located on the interior refrigerator panel or in the freezer section of your appliance. In most cases, these controls are designed to be simple to use and comprehend. They can be identified by temperatures or numerical values. Depending on the model that you select your fridge and freezer may have different settings for each of them or they could have a dial that regulates both freezer and refrigerator temperatures.

Many people believe that the highest setting of a fridge or freezer temperature control is always the coldest. However, that's not the case. Higher temperatures can cause the formation of ice that can cause air circulation issues and reduce the efficiency of your appliance. A refrigerator set too high can also increase the cost of energy.

Modern refrigerators and freezers are fitted with temperature sensors. These sensors alert you when the temperature is too high. This feature is beneficial because it will help you save money on your utility bills and ensure that food frozen remains safe and healthy. The most reliable temperature sensors will send alerts immediately to the mobile device, so you can take the appropriate steps to correct the problem promptly.

For those who are seeking more advanced refrigerator and freezer temperature monitoring look into purchasing an data logger or chart recorder. These instruments can take temperature readings and save the information electronically. They are a great alternative to traditional thermometers because they provide continuous data and are more efficient than manual recording. They can also be programmed to send you notifications when their temperatures are outside of their target range.
